English Premier League, Liverpool Vs Manchester United preview

Liverpool are unbeaten at home in the Premiership this season, but have not won against United at Anfield in the league since November 2001. Rafa Benitez’ side have not scored in their previous four league meetings with Sir Alex Ferguson’s men, who won 2-0 at Old Trafford in October.

Liverpool:

RETURNING: None

OUT: Luis Garcia (Knee), Harry Kewell (arthritis)

DOUBTFUL: Peter Crouch (broken nose)

Statistics: The Reds extended their unbeaten home league record to 30 games after their 4-0 win over Sheffield United last week.

MANAGER'S QUOTE: "A perfect week for us and our supporters, and our players are enjoying playing football. We had to change seven players which can be a bit risky. Sometimes it's a risk but I always say the same thing - you have to have faith in your squad" - Rafa Benitez after his side's win over Sheffield United.

Manchester United:

RETURNING: Gary Neville (rested)

OUT: Ole Gunnar Solskjaer (knee), Darren Fletcher (ankle)

DOUBTFUL: None

Statistics: United have won three and drawn one of their previous four visits to Anfield. Ryan Giggs is set to make his 700th appearance for the club.

MANAGER'S QUOTE: "The fans at Reading were fantastic. The support they gave us, both there and at Fulham, was absolutely unbelievable. There were only 4,000 of them at Reading, but the volume was incredible. If only we could get 17 times that amount of noise from those at Old Trafford" - Sir Alex praises United's travelling support.
